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
Ya estoy inscrito ¿Todavía no tienes acceso? Nuestros Planes
1
respuesta

Desafio

// 1. Función que muestra "¡Hola, mundo!"
function holaMundo() {
  console.log("¡Hola, mundo!");
}

// 2. Función que recibe un nombre y muestra "¡Hola, [nombre]!"
function saludar(nombre) {
  console.log(`¡Hola, ${nombre}!`);
}

// 3. Función que devuelve el doble de un número
function doble(numero) {
  return numero * 2;
}

// 4. Función que devuelve el promedio de tres números
function promedio(num1, num2, num3) {
  return (num1 + num2 + num3) / 3;
}

// 5. Función que devuelve el mayor de dos números
function mayor(num1, num2) {
  return num1 > num2 ? num1 : num2;
}

// 6. Función que devuelve el cuadrado de un número
function cuadrado(numero) {
  return numero * numero;
}

// Ejemplos de uso:
holaMundo();
saludar("Carlos");
console.log(doble(5));            // 10
console.log(promedio(4, 8, 12));  // 8
console.log(mayor(7, 3));         // 7
console.log(cuadrado(6));         // 36
1 respuesta

¡Hola! Parece que has hecho un gran trabajo resolviendo los desafíos de la actividad. Has implementado correctamente las funciones solicitadas en el ejercicio. Aquí tienes un resumen de lo que has hecho:

  1. La función holaMundo() muestra "¡Hola, mundo!" en la consola.
  2. La función saludar(nombre) recibe un nombre y muestra "¡Hola, [nombre]!".
  3. La función doble(numero) devuelve el doble del número proporcionado.
  4. La función promedio(num1, num2, num3) calcula el promedio de tres números.
  5. La función mayor(num1, num2) devuelve el mayor de dos números.
  6. La función cuadrado(numero) devuelve el cuadrado del número dado.

Tus ejemplos de uso también están bien implementados, mostrando cómo llamar a cada función y qué esperar como resultado.

Si estás buscando mejorar o practicar más, podrías intentar agregar validaciones a tus funciones, como asegurarte de que los parámetros sean del tipo esperado (por ejemplo, números para las funciones matemáticas) o manejar casos especiales como valores nulos o indefinidos.

Espero haber ayudado y buenos estudios!